The Impact of Brexit: UK Businesses

Following the United Kingdom's withdrawal from the European Union in 2020, businesses across the nation have been modifying to a altered landscape. The elimination of EU membership has brought both challenges and possibilities. UK businesses are now navigating a nuanced regulatory environment, aiming to leverage the benefits of sovereignty while overcoming the potential impediments.

Central among these changes are arrangements for trade and commerce. The UK now functions under a new set of rules, impacting the flow of goods and products. Businesses are incorporating new tactics to ensure seamless cross-border deals.

The impact of Brexit extends beyond trade, impacting areas such as workforce. Businesses are facing deficits in skilled labor due to restrictions on the movement of EU workers. This has driven efforts to engage talent from other parts of the world and allocate in education programs for the domestic workforce.

While the full scope of Brexit's impact on UK businesses remains to be seen, it is clear that the environment has changed. Businesses that are agile and forward-thinking in their approach will be best positioned to prosper in this dynamic environment.
